GitHub Explorer is a Progressive Web App that helps you explore GitHub user repositories. This project is created for technology demonstration purpose, experiment how a web app "looks and behaves" like a native app.
Live demo: https://github-e.com
(currently no desktop layout available yet :-(, so please view this on mobile for better experience)
...or watch the GIFs below:
|Overview||App Shell (not a GIF)||Material animation|
Scored 88/100 in Lighthouse (auditing and performance metrics for Progressive Web Apps):
This project is bootstraped from plain-react - a simple boilerplate to start a simple ReactJS application.
TODOs: a potentially technical blog post about this coming soon.
Initial dev setup Make sure you have NodeJS v6 or above.
npm installnpm start
http://localhost:8763 should now be live with Hot Module Replacement.
npm installnpm run build
Production code placed at
Coverage report placed in
npm lint: linting.
/* TEAM */Company: Silicon Straits Saigonwww.siliconstraits.vnDeveloper: Trung Dinh QuangContact: trungdq88 [at] gmail.com, quangtrung [at] siliconstraits.comFrom: Ho Chi Minh City, VietnamUX/UI Designer: Huynh Anh QuanContact anhquan [at] siliconstraits.comFrom: Ho Chi Minh City, VietnamAnimation Designer: Van Cong BangContact congbang [at] siliconstraits.comFrom: Ho Chi Minh City, Vietnam/* THANKS */The Inspectocat Icon: Jason CostelloContact:From: San Francisco, CA